Bridge Opening

Published on Oct 16, 2016

The weather was cold but the ceremony warm for the opening of the new bridge over Steam Wharf Stream. This is the first bridge and is a critical step in gaining a walking track around the outside of the lagoon. Iwi led the opening ceremony with Cynthia Brooks cutting the ribbon. We crossed the bridge and then Cynthia gifted the Bridge to Council which was received by Peter Jerram. Council will now take care of theupkeep and maintenance of the bridge.

Grovetown Lagoon Society would like to thank the sponsors who made the bridge possible - Rata Foundation, Pub Charities and the Marlborough District Council. Fulton Hogan formed the track leading up to the bridge and then the walkway to Kelly's Creek. The track is to an exceptionally high standard, thank you Fulton Hogan. Tim Barton has worked very hard to get the bridge designed, built and installed, a job well done Tim. We would also like to thank Paora Mackie, Luke Katu and Molly Luke for the beautiful opening ceremony and the naming of the bridge ‘Te Arohata o Ngahere nui’ – The Big Bush Bridge.
